There are about 350+ BTech Biotechnology Engineering colleges in India. Of these, 260+ colleges are privately owned, 60+ colleges are owned by the government and 2 colleges are owned by semi government institutions. JEE Main is the top entrance exam for admission to best Biotechnology Engg. colleges in India. There are about 10+ top BTech Biotechnology colleges in Kerala. Of these, 9 colleges are privately owned and 3 colleges are owned by public/government organisations. KEAM and JEE Main are some of the most accepting entrance exams in top BTech Biotechnology colleges in Kerala. NIT Calicut, Mohandas College of Engineering and Technology, Sree Chitra Thirunal College of Engineering, Sahrdaya College of Engineering and Technology, VJCET - Viswajyothi College of Engineering and Technology, Sree Buddha College of Engineering, etc. are some of the BTech Biotechnology colleges in Kerala.

Hi, Amity University Noida has the highest total tuition fee ranging between INR 9 lakh- INR 18 lakh while JMI has the lowest total tuition fee of INR 65,000.
Listed below are the top Engineering in Delhi NCR colleges along with their total tuition fee:
College Name | Total Tuition Fee |
|---|---|
IIT Delhi Admission | INR 8 lakh - INR 9 lakh |
Amity University Noida Admission | INR 9 lakh- INR 18 lakh |
JMI Admission | INR 65,000 |
DTU Admission | INR 3 lakh- INR 6 lakh |
IIIT Delhi Admission | INR 18 lakh |

There are about 130+ best Engineering colleges in Pune. Of these, 110+ colleges are privately owned, 4 colleges are owned by the government and 2 colleges are owned by semi government institutions. JEE Main is the top entrance exam for admission to top engineering colleges in Pune. Candidates interested in pursuing a BTech course must meet the prerequisites established by the colleges. Candidates that meet the eligibility requirements may apply for the course. The following are the most typical eligibility requirements for admission to BTech colleges in India:
- Candidates must have a minimum of 60% aggregate in Class 12 from a recognised board, with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ics as core courses (the pass percentage may vary amongst universities).
- Admission is determined by merit, written exam, Group Discussion (GD), or Personal Interview (PI), and varies by college.
